Quickly stir using a small whisk or fork until it starts to … WebCombine powdered sugar and 1 tablespoon butter in bowl. Beat at low speed until well mixed. Add 1/4 teaspoon almond extract and enough milk for desired drizzling consistency; mix well. Divide glaze among 3 bowls; tint with food color to make pink, green or purple glaze. Drizzle cake with glaze.
